Bones Apart at Peak Music Society

The first artists to appear in the new season of concerts from Peak Music will be the trombone quartet Bones Apart, who will be performing at the Cavendish Hall, Edensor, at 7.30 on Wednesday, 27 September.

The all-female quartet have been together for over 20 years and have appeared throughout the world, including Europe, the United States, Japan and the Caribbean. In London they have played in prestigious venues such as the Wigmore Hall, the Royal Festival Hall and St. Martin-in-the-Fields.

Their wide-ranging set list for the Cavendish Hall mixes music from as early as the 12th Century to Nina Simone, Joni Mitchell and songs from the film Calamity Jane. A memorable evening is guaranteed.
